www-builds m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Gavin McDonald <ga...@16degrees.com.au>
Subject Re: default branch substitutions used in buildbot scripts
Date Wed, 04 Jun 2014 23:15:38 GMT
Thanks Herbert, thats a config option I either missed or got wrong to start with.

I've changed all projects to use the tilde.

Thanks!

Gav…

On 04/06/2014, at 10:21 AM, Herbert Duerr <hdu@apache.org> wrote:

> I just wanted to share a small detail that might be interesting to other users of the
ASF buildbot service:
> 
> Many of these projects use a pattern in their project specific buildbot configuration
>  Interpolate("https://svn.apache.org/repos/asf/%(src::branch:-prj/trunk)s")
> 
> This means that the prj/trunk sub-tree of the ASF repo is checked out if src::branch
> does not exist. But if src::branch is empty then the whole ASF repo gets checked out!
> The variable can be empty e.g. when the buildbot is triggered from IRC.
> 
> The solution is simple. Just change the letter '-' (minus) to a '~' (tilde) i.e.
>  Interpolate("https://svn.apache.org/repos/asf/%(src::branch:~prj/trunk)s")
> so that the default branch is also used when src::branch is empty.
> 
> Currently only the subversion and openoffice projects use the tilde-substitution,
> but 37 of the 55 other projects still do minus-substitution. They might want
> to review these replacement patterns.
> 
> Herbert


Mime
View raw message